API Reference: Testing for JSON Web Token Vulnerabilities
JWT Attack Types
| Attack | Severity | Description |
|---|---|---|
| alg:none bypass | Critical | Remove signature verification |
| Weak HMAC secret | Critical | Brute-force signing key |
| Algorithm confusion | Critical | RS256 -> HS256 with public key |
| kid injection | High | Path traversal/SQLi in kid |
| jku spoofing | High | Point JWKS to attacker server |
| Claim tampering | High | Modify role/sub without re-sign |
| Missing exp | High | Token never expires |
JWT Structure
| Part | Content | Example |
|---|---|---|
| Header | Algorithm, type, kid | {"alg":"HS256","typ":"JWT"} |
| Payload | Claims (sub, exp, iat, iss) | {"sub":"1001","role":"user"} |
| Signature | HMAC or RSA signature | Base64url encoded |
JWT Testing Tools
| Tool | Purpose |
|---|---|
| jwt_tool | 12+ attack modes for JWT testing |
| hashcat -m 16500 | GPU JWT HMAC secret cracking |
| Burp JWT Editor | Interactive JWT manipulation |
| jwt.io | Online JWT decoder |
| john | CPU-based JWT secret cracking |
Standard Claims
| Claim | Required | Purpose |
|---|---|---|
| iss | Yes | Issuer identifier |
| sub | Yes | Subject (user ID) |
| aud | Yes | Intended audience |
| exp | Yes | Expiration time |
| iat | Recommended | Issued at time |
| nbf | Optional | Not before time |
| jti | Optional | JWT ID (replay prevention) |
